What Kills Japanese Stilt Grass? A good method for killing stiltgrass in turf is to use Fenoxaprop-p-ethyl, an herbicide that will kill Japanese stiltgrass but NOT kill turf grass. This chemical is sold as Acclaim and should be applied at 0.4 oz./gallon plus 0.5% surfactant. How do I get rid of Japanese stiltgrass? Postemergence herbicides

How Long Does Bentgrass Take To Grow? For example, creeping bentgrass often takes six to 10 days to germinate, while perennial ryegrass (Lolium perenne L.) may germinate in as little as three days. How Do I Know If I Have Bentgrass? Initial lighter-colored patches anywhere from 6 inches to 2 feet. Eventual brown, wilted grass during the summer. A horizontal growth pattern.
